The Seminoles of Florida is a comprehensive and detailed account of the history, culture, and way of life of the Seminole people who inhabited the state of Florida. Written by Minnie Moore-Willson, an anthropologist and ethnographer who spent many years studying the Seminole people, this book provides a fascinating look into the traditions, beliefs, and customs of this unique Native American tribe.The book covers a wide range of topics, including the Seminoles' origins, their interactions with European settlers and other tribes, their political and social structures, and their daily lives. Moore-Willson delves into the Seminoles' spiritual beliefs, including their connection to the natural world and their complex system of religious practices.The author also explores the Seminole's art and craftsmanship, including their intricate beadwork, basket weaving, and woodcarving. She describes their traditional clothing, food, and housing, and provides insight into the challenges they faced as their way of life was threatened by encroaching settlers and government policies.Overall, The Seminoles of Florida is a valuable resource for anyone interested in Native American history and culture, and provides a rich and detailed portrait of one of the most fascinating tribes in American history.This scarce antiquarian book is a facsimile reprint of the old original and may contain some imperfections such as library marks and notations.
